Abstract

Manufacture of a product in a desired shape and size with specific characteristics and properties depend not only on the design of the product but also on the selection of the appropriate manufacturing process(es) that requires knowledge about various available alternatives. This paper presents a software for selecting an optimal non-traditional machining process(es). It has been developed using MATLAB, version (V7.8) release (R2009a), as programming language with the help of graphical user interface (GUI), visual aids, and fuzzy logic toolboxes. The selection procedures are based on elimination and ranking technique, and have been tested with a case study.
